Is there a way to graph multiple sets of data on one GraphMorph?
Like right now it's just a bar graph, only handling one array of data. I'd like to be able to graph multiple sets of data as lines and have them appear in different colors, and later other more advanced things.
Does GraphMorph handle this? Has anyone extended it to? Is there a more advanced graphing facility?

I have had no success whatsoever using the test pilot under MacOSX. After adjusting the file properties on the "try me" image so it boots correctly, the interpreter comes up and Morphic appears to be running fine, but nothing of the StSq projects appears to be running. Attempting to load anything from the Project Browser gets a walkback. Filing in the VWDialog stuff fixes that walkback, but then I appear to need to file in other things.
The basic image suffers similar problems. I bootstrap fine, but then when I try to actually load some of the projects, again I run into a walkback.
Am I missing something? Is it possible the image shipped in the Macintosh wasn't at the same release level as the PC VM?
